PBS_NODEFILE 在 pbs 中如何工作?
How does PBS_NODEFILE work in pbs?
例如,我有一个文件/home/user/nodes,其中包含:
node1
node2
node3
node4
...
当我尝试提交这样的工作时:
qsub -v PBS_NODEFILE=/home/user/nodes -l nodes=2
这是否意味着 pbs 将从 /home/user/nodes 列表中 select 2 个节点?我试过了,但没有。它仍然选择 $PBS_HOME/server_priv/nodes 中的节点,这是默认配置。
我很希望pbs可以从我自己的nodefile中选择节点,有什么好的方法吗?
谢谢。
使用队列系统的想法是让系统在作业 运行 时将节点分配给您的作业,这样您就永远不会使用 'nodes' 文件。在 运行 时,变量 PBS_NODEFILE 设置为为您的作业创建的文件的位置,该文件包含已分配节点的列表。
例如,我有一个文件/home/user/nodes,其中包含:
node1
node2
node3
node4
...
当我尝试提交这样的工作时:
qsub -v PBS_NODEFILE=/home/user/nodes -l nodes=2
这是否意味着 pbs 将从 /home/user/nodes 列表中 select 2 个节点?我试过了,但没有。它仍然选择 $PBS_HOME/server_priv/nodes 中的节点,这是默认配置。
我很希望pbs可以从我自己的nodefile中选择节点,有什么好的方法吗?
谢谢。
使用队列系统的想法是让系统在作业 运行 时将节点分配给您的作业,这样您就永远不会使用 'nodes' 文件。在 运行 时,变量 PBS_NODEFILE 设置为为您的作业创建的文件的位置,该文件包含已分配节点的列表。